d3119f0b10 Add automatic HTTPS protocol assumption for URLs
Feature: Smart protocol handling
- If no protocol is provided, assume https://
- URLs like 'example.com' become 'https://example.com'
- 'example.com/path' becomes 'https://example.com/path'
- Special 'about:' URLs are preserved as-is

Implementation:
- Added _normalize_url() method to Browser class
- Checks for '://' in URL to detect existing protocol
- Strips whitespace from URLs
- Applied in both new_tab() and navigate_to() methods
- Supports all URL formats (subdomains, ports, paths, queries)

URL Normalization Logic:
1. Strip leading/trailing whitespace
2. Check if URL already has a protocol ('://')
3. Check for special about: URLs
4. Otherwise prepend 'https://'

Examples:
- 'example.com' → 'https://example.com'
- 'https://example.com' → 'https://example.com' (unchanged)
- 'about:startpage' → 'about:startpage' (unchanged)
- 'www.example.com:8080' → 'https://www.example.com:8080'
- 'localhost:3000' → 'https://localhost:3000'

283dae295c Implement HTTP redirect following
- Support for 301, 302, 303, 307, 308 redirects
- Automatic Location header following
- Relative URL resolution for redirects
- Max redirect limit (default 10) to prevent infinite loops
- 303 (See Other) automatically changes method to GET
